以太坊如何推动Web3的未来发展与挑战

                  前几个月,我深度参与了关于Web3和以太坊的项目,这给了我很多启发和实战经验。尤其是在经历了一些失败之后,我学到了一些宝贵的教训。这次想分享一下我的实验、观察和反思,帮助大家更好地理解以太坊如何塑造Web3的未来。也许你在这个过程中,能找到合适的方向和策略。

                  当我决定围绕以太坊平台展开项目时,我首先做的事情就是研究最新的行业动态。在这个过程中,我发现Web3的概念逐渐被大众所接受,大多数人开始意识到互联网的未来将由去中心化驱动,而以太坊则是这个变革的核心。在这里,我想分享我当时的原始操作步骤:

                  第一步,我选择了一些与以太坊兼容的DApp进行深度测试。我亲自体验了在以太坊上运行的几个热门应用,像Uniswap和OpenSea,观察它们的用户体验、交易速度和额外功能。在此过程中,我发现,好几个DApp在繁忙时段容易出现网络拥堵,这让我颇感失望。但另一方面,这也让我意识到了构建更高效和用户友好的DApp的巨大市场需求。

                  第二步,我尝试构建一个简单的基于以太坊的智能合约。对于我而言,这是相当有挑战性的过程。我自学了相关知识,并在测试网上进行部署。这样做让我真正理解了以太坊的运作方式。我发现,尽管语言看起来复杂,但在仔细研究基础知识后,写出有效的合约并没有想象中那么难。但是,我也吃到了很多苦头,比如合约部署后忘记设置权限,导致数据安全隐患。

                  经过几周的实验和反复调试,我的数据最终得以完整、准确地存储在以太坊网络上。这里我不是想说我的技术能力有多强,而是想强调通过这项操作,我深刻体会到了去中心化的力量,以及它如何使用户对数据的控制权得到了增强。这种体验让我开始对Web3的前景产生了浓厚的兴趣。

                  不过,事情并没有那么简单。随着我深入这个领域,意外发现以太坊网络的天然限制,比如交易费用高昂和网络拥堵,确实是推向Web3的重大障碍。我在项目中有一次尝试进行代币转账,结果由于网络拥堵,矿工费飙升,我不得不取消交易。当时我心里十分失落,感觉一切努力都变得毫无意义。这个教训让我意识到,虽然以太坊技术潜力巨大,但在全面推向Web3之前,必须要解决这些既有的性能问题。

                  话虽如此,我也在这个过程中心得了一些意外收获。在与其他开发者的交流中,我了解到了一种新的以太坊扩容解决方案——Layer 2。这是在以太坊主网上进行扩展的技术,能有效降低交易费用并提高处理速度。例如,Rollups这样的方案已经在实际应用中取得了显著成效,对于Web3的可扩展性无疑是一种积极的推动力量。于是我开始探索一些基于Layer 2的DApp,发现它们不仅价格亲民,用户体验也相对更好。

                  这让我意识到,虽然以太坊在许多方面还存在不足,但其不断进化的生态系统正为Web3的发展提供着丰富的可能性。而且,越来越多的开发者逐渐涌入这个领域,试图借助以太坊的灵活性和强大生态来开发新应用。这种趋势是我认为Web3未来真正发展的基础。

                  鉴于此,我开始思考如何能在自己的项目中应用这些收获。我建议那些想参与Web3开发的人,不妨从Layer 2入手。许多开发框架和工具已经开始支持这些扩展方案,减少了我们开发的门槛。同时,关注社区的动向和技术的迭代也至关重要,这可以帮助我们实时掌握最新的市场需求和技术走向。

                  在这个过程中,我也鼓励其他人分享经验和教训,毕竟在区块链技术快速发展的大背景下,大家的每一点探索,都可能为整个生态带来突破。回想自己在Web3上的探索和努力,虽经历不少挫折,心中却充满希望。面对未来,我坚信以太坊的潜在能力,将在更大的领域促成变革,实现去中心化的梦想。而我们,成为这个变革的参与者,是多么值得期待的事情。

                  我希望我的这些经历和建议能为你们打开一些思路。Web3是一个充满机遇的时代,抓住现在,谁知道未来会带来多少意想不到的惊喜呢?同样也希望大家能在这个过程中收获成长,找到适合自己的方向。让我们一起在区块链的海洋中,探索更多未知的可能性吧!